DCCC Targets Six Districts - Mine is One!

Written by: Bill Hedrick on Apr 3, 2009 12:40 AM EDT

Linked to campaigns: Bill Hedrick for Congress, 44th District, California

I'm excited to announce that my district is one of only six nationwide (and the only one here in California) being targeted by the DCCC in a series of radio ads being rolled out next week.

The ads will target Republican members of Congress who opposed the middle class tax cut in President Obama's economic recovery act.  These ads are the DCCC's way of taking the message of middle class tax cuts and economic recovery directly to the public in radio ads called "Tax Man" that will run in the lead up to April 15th (tax day).

My opponent Ken Calvert is one of the six Republicans being targeted for his vote against the middle class tax cut.

This is the fourth phase in the DCCC’s "Putting Families First" campaign and in each of the previous three phases, Mr. Calvert has been included in targeted radio ads highlighting his poor voting record.
